  2. Plot. The film is set in the immediate aftermath of the Second World War, in London's East End, amongst the bomb sites. 12-year-old Frankie Palmer (Andrew Ray) loses the sixpence his father has given him to buy a large yellow balloon from a street seller which the boy has set his heart on.

  4. The Yellow Balloon: Directed by J. Lee Thompson. With Andrew Ray, Kathleen Ryan, Kenneth More, Bernard Lee. In post-war London, a small boy who blames himself for the accidental death of a friend, falls under the bad influence of a street criminal.

  5. The Yellow Balloon was an American sunshine pop band, formed in Los Angeles in 1967 by songwriter and producer Gary Zekley. [1] [2] The group is notable for featuring Don Grady (sometimes billed as "Luke R. Yoo") [3] of The Mickey Mouse Club and My Three Sons fame.
